Ukrainian drones kill three in apartment attack in Russia – governor (PHOTOS) – RT Russia and the former Soviet Union


The UAVs targeted the city of Ryazan, about 130 miles southeast of Moscow, on Friday.

Ukrainian drones have killed three people and injured 12 others in the Russian city of Ryazan after crashing into high-rise residential buildings, local Governor Pavel Malkin said.

Ryazan, the capital of an undisclosed region located 210 kilometers (130 miles) southeast of Moscow, was immediately targeted, with UAVs destroying two apartment buildings. Some of the victims are children, Malkin said. He added that an unnamed industrial facility was also targeted.

According to photos from the scene, one of the drones hit the Tricolor residential complex, a group of three 25-story buildings decorated in the colors of the Russian flag.

Videos from the scene show that several rooms were destroyed in what appears to be a popular live action.

Drone attacks were also reported in several other regions in western and southern Russia, including Voronezh and Rostov.
